Cannot see the WPMU Dev Dashboard

I’m no longer able to see my WPMU Dev Dashboard in WordPress. I thought it could be a corrupt file so reinstalled using the latest version with FTP but nope, its still invisible.

If I goto the plugin update screen, its telling me there are updates available to other WPMU plugins but I am unable to make the changes within the dashboard. I have to download a fresh copy of each to my machine.

Can you help please.